Márton Fülöp is happy to have proved his talent at SAFC

By Stuart Rayner on May 19, 09 10:04 AM in Journalists

MÁRTON Fülöp is thanking his lucky stars that he was able to prove he is a Premier League-quality goalkeeper this season without having to leave Wearside.

Now the Hungarian is desperate to ensure his good work does not go to waste by allowing Sunderland to drop out of the top fight.

Victory at Portsmouth tonight will guarantee Sunderland's place for 2009-10 and if it is achieved, Fülöp will be able to look back on his own contribution with some pride having been a regular in the side this season.
